Törrölä
Törrölä is a locality in Joensuu, North Karelia. Törrölä is situated nearby to the village Palo, as well as near Ahvenvaara.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Kiihtelysvaara is a former municipality of Finland. On 1 January 2005 it was consolidated, together with Tuupovaara, with the city of Joensuu. It is located in the province of Eastern Finland and is part of the North Karelia region. Kiihtelysvaara is situated 6 km west of Törrölä.
